## Runbook: CSV Import Wizard (Fernloft)

If imports stall at the validation step, check the staging table for orphaned batch rows first. Truncate anything older than 24h. Wizard workers pick up batches via polling, interval 15s; do not shorten it. Failed rows land in `import_rejects` with a reason code. Re-runs are idempotent per batch token. The staging database is reached via the connection string below.

database URL for bahop-yagep: mssql://sildor_svc:35ha7jz@db-fb6d.nelvrodyn.example:5432/casath

Subject: Dispatchly cut-over — done, mostly painless

Hi, welcome aboard! Quick recap since you missed the fun: last night we switched the driver-assignment heuristic from the old round-robin picker to the new proximity-weighted scorer in Dispatchly. Assignment latency dropped nicely and the Kettleford depot stopped complaining about cross-town sends. One wrinkle: the fairness decay needed retuning after an hour. Everything the scorer does is driven by runtime settings, so to get you oriented, here's what prod is currently running.

deployment values, hahap-kagef:
[silok]
team = oliax
access_code = ac_e8a226
host = silok.qirvannet.internal
port = 3306
owner = wenox.briius
peer = jordor.braskforge.test

The Tillgrove payroll export service runs in three environments: dev, staging, and production. As of the Q3 format change, exports use the fixed-width v4 layout instead of delimited v3, and the cutover happened per environment rather than all at once. Dev and staging have been on v4 since July; production switched in September. Future maintainers should note that rollback requires re-enabling the legacy formatter flag. The production environment currently runs with the following values.

settings of fahag-haduf:
[ulaox]
port = 8443
region = south-2
host = ulaox.lumiccorp.internal
timeout_ms = 500
retries = 8

Runbook note for the weekly eng sync: zero-downtime schema migrations on Quillbase follow expand–migrate–contract, with dual writes verified before any column drop. If a migration operator is locked out mid-rollout, account recovery through the Hollis admin shell restores access without pausing writes. The recovery flow prompts for the passphrase given below.

strongbox words: gilmir-briion-oliok-eliion